The molecular formula of second homologue in the homologous series of mono carboxylic acids is _________.

Options:

Answer:
B
Solution:

The general molecular formula for carboxylic acid is CnH2n+1COOH.

In organic chemistry, a homologous series is a sequence of compounds with the same functional group and similar chemical properties in which the members of the series can be branched or unbranched, or differ by molecular formula of CH2 and molecular mass of 14u.

Second homologue : CH3COOH
=C2H4O2

Hence, the answer is B.
